Staff Reporter
POLICE are investigating several housebreaking and theft cases reported across Namibia, including an incident in Windhoek in which a woman was allegedly tied up while suspects accessed her banking application and stole items worth more than N$51 000.

According to the weekend crime report, in the Windhoek case, which occurred on Friday, at a house in Eros, it is alleged that male suspects broke into the residence and woke a 44-year-old woman who was sleeping.
The suspects allegedly tied her hands and instructed her to remain quiet. They reportedly took her cellphone, unlocked it and accessed her Nedbank banking application before ransacking the house.
